In service performance of wood sound abatement barriers

IRG/WP 24-41006

S Kus, D Wong, R Stirling

Sound abatement barriers made form treated hem-fir in service near Vancouver, Canada were inspected after about 10-12 years in service. The barriers appeared in good condition and no boards were to the point of needing replacement. The sound abatement decibel readings at all locations indicate they perform as well as concrete barriers and exceed the 5 dBA regulatory requirement for noise reduction.
